Run this command to do that: Copy to clipboard cd src mkdir components & cd components touch CardComponent. You can also use variant modifiers to target media queries like responsive breakpoints, dark mode, prefers-reduced-motion, and more. You could also set max-height, max-width, and/or min-height, min-width if you don't want it to grow ridiculously big or small, since it's based on the browser's width now and not the container and will grow/shrink indefinitely. new ResizeObserver ( () > console.log ('resizing')). Install it by running this command on your terminal: Copy to clipboard npm install react-bootstrap bootstrap Create a component folder from the src directory and create a CardComponent.jsx file. * width within the parent (could use vw instead of course) */ Now, bumming off of Isaac's idea, it's easier in modern browsers to simply use vw units to force aspect ratio (although I wouldn't also use vh as he does or the aspect ratio will change based on window height). There are three CSS tricks that I used to make the devices resizable: calc (), a CSS function that can perform calculations, even when inputs have different units -size-divisor, a CSS custom property used with the var () function media queries separated by min-width Let’s take a look at each of them. Really Responsive Tables using CSS3 Flexbox by Vasan Subramanian shows an idea of wrapping columns, implemented with Flexbox. The element displays a mechanism for allowing the user to resize it in the horizontal direction. The element displays a mechanism for allowing the user to resize it, which may be resized both horizontally and vertically. 100% means theĭiv will remain 100% as tall as it is wide, or Responsive Table Data Roundup first published in 2012 by Chris Coyier, has things summarized very neatly (including a 2018 update). The element offers no user-controllable method for resizing it. On screens smaller than 601 pixels it resizes to 100. The w3-half Class The width of the w3-half class is 1/2 of the parent element (style'width:50'). container for a responsive fixed width container.W3Schools DemoResize this responsive page LondonLondon is the capital city of England. It is the most populous city in the United Kingdom, with a metropolitan area of over 13 million inhabitants. The responsive classes above must be placed inside a w3-row class (or w3-row-padding class) to be fully responsive. īackground: url(/Core/img/lazar1.jpg) no-repeat center 10%/cover īackground: url(/Core/img/lazar2.jpg) no-repeat center 10%/cover īackground: url(/Core/img/lazar3.Bumming off Chris's idea, another option is to use pseudo elements so you don't need to use an absolutely positioned internal element. Note that, due to padding and more, neither container is nestable. Sorry but i don`t know how to explain this,maybe youy can figure out from the image i added. HTML < div class ' resizable ' > < p class ' resizable ' > This paragraph is resizable in all directions, because the CSS resize property is set to both on this element. When I resize the page images stays responsive but the problem I m running into is that the parent div stays to the original height and I get very big white space and I dont know a method to fix the issue. In the example below, a resizable
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|